Mount Atimla of Nagcarlan





















Evelia’s Peak

It was the year 2005 when I first had an impulse on hiking the top of Mt. Atimla.  The idea that time was kind of daunting since there was no path towards the mountain’s crown.  Rocky and sandy, the area appeared inadequate in producing profitable agricultural harvests.   Because of that, nobody of its local folks seemed to be interested going to its tip.


Yearning for a little sense of adventure, I first aimed on taking the Eastern peak.    Realizing upon finally setting my foot on its Eastern summit, one sunny 27th day of March, I knew then it will be a prologue to more interesting exploration.  I called the Eastern Summit “Evelia’s Peak” but since then, I have not returned to the place.




Let’s trace back the trail to Evelia’s Peak and view our beautiful town, Nagcarlan from there.

Talon "Itikan" in Nagcarlan


"Itikan" Falls upper level
Untouched and the bewildering splendor of “Itikan” Falls

AHON tayo sa Nagcarlan!
(Let’s climb in Nagcarlan!)

Ang barangay Talhib ay isang tahimik na kaparangan ng Nagcarlan na naluluklok sa loobang bahagi ng masukal na kabukiran malapit sa timog-kanlurang paanan ng bundok Atimla.  At dahil sa madawag na kinalalagyan ng lunan, nanatiling hindi bantog ang brgy.  Talahib sa kabila ng maayos at konkretong daanan nito mula at patungo sa kabayanan. Humigit kumulang  anim  (6) na kilometro mula sa municipio ng bayan,  ating silipin ang tagong yaman ng lunan: Ang tatlong-bahagdan  (three levels) Talon “Itikan”. 

Sa panahong kasalukuyan….kahit mismo ang mga taong naninirahan sa barangay Talahib  ay hindi makatiyak kung saan o ano ang pinagmulan ng pangalan ng lunan.  Nakapagtatakang isipin na hindi pansin maging ng mga taga barangay ang angking kagandahan ng talon at ang nugnog na kagubatang nakapaligid dito.  


Naglalakihang mga baging (vines) na nakapaligid sa matandang puno ng balite (picus tree) sa gilid ng marilag na talon at sadyang hindi pinag-uusapan maging ng mga taong barangay na malimit mapagawi o makatanaw sa lugar.  Marahil, sa mga tagaroon,  pangkaraniwang bahagi ng kagubatan lamang iyon. Hindi espesyal kaya hindi bukam- bibig ng lahat.  Sa paglipas ng panahon..wari ay isang kwento na hindi tiyak ang katotohanan. Ni hindi maihahalintulad sa isang alamat na napag-uusapan at nabibigyan ng kulay ng mga nagsasalaysay o maihahambing sa ibang tanging lugar na hinahangaan ng mga nakasasaksi.




Sa akin, nakabibighani ang angkin nitong kariktan.  Ang dalisay nitong tubig na patuloy dumadaloy at nagbibigay sigla sa tatlong bahagdan nitong  talon. Sa aking pagtungo upang ang kagandahan nito’y mamasdan, mula sa paghawak sa naglalakihang  tipak ng mga bato,  pagkapit sa ga-brasong mga baging upang makababa at makapagtampisaw sa sariwa nitong tubig.  Isa, dalawa at makailang sulyap sa mga talon at sa kanyang buong kapaligiran. Marahil mahinhin lamang o mapagkumbaba……………. o likas na mahiyain kaya?  Mistiko ngunit buhay.  Sa akin………………marilag kang tunay! 





Talon "Itikan" a mystical and priceless experience.

Explore: Labuyo Twin Peaks




Situated at the heart of Mt. Nagcarlan-Mt. Mabilog-Mt. Atimla complex, Labuyo Twin Peaks has never been explored for mountaineering or hiking activity.  Its thick vegetation setting somehow hold back even local people to rove and check its hinterland.


Because of its opaque flora, the vicinity of LabuyoTwin Peaks  is home to numerous wildlife as monkeys and junglefowls.  Red junglefowls dwell  in the area. “Labuyo” as what locals call junglefowls are flighty and robust. Labuyos’ characteristics make it difficult for anyone to catch them.  The flanks of the twin peaks are their perfect dwelling place.



While densed vegetation fill its slopes, beautiful “talahib” grasses astoundingly populate the entire  peaks. The area is a perfect venue for overnight camping with a 360 degrees view of San Pablo 7 Lakes and brilliant backdrops of Mt. Atimla, Mt. Nagcarlan, Mt. Mabilog, Mt. San Cristobal and the majestic Mt. Banahaw.  


Standing about 549 masl, Labuyo Twin Peaks is a great sunset viewing place and superb cityscape watching site.  Its spotless greenery will truly satisfy any outdoorsman’s delight with a closer to nature feeling of sobriety and freedom.  Be the first ones to scale the area.
